When an SD memory card is mounted into the unit, the EVA1 detects its manufacturer's rated write
speed, and displays an "INCOMPATIBLE CARD" message if that write speed is not fast enough
for the chosen recording format. See Figure1 below. Recording is still available even with this
warning message but a sudden stop of the recording or other events may occur. To avoid issue,
use only SD memory cards that meet the required consistent write speeds as noted on the chart
above.
